Common Problems with Glow Worm Boilers

There are several common issues that can affect Glow Worm boilers, and it is essential to be aware of them so you can identify when your boiler needs repair. Some of the most frequent problems with Glow Worm boilers include:

1. No hot water or heating: If your Glow Worm boiler is not providing hot water or heating to your home, there may be an issue with the thermostat, pressure, or a faulty component.

2. Strange noises: Unusual noises coming from your boiler, such as banging, whistling, or gurgling sounds, can indicate a blockage, air in the system, or a faulty pump.

3. Leaking: A leaking boiler should never be ignored, as it can lead to water damage and mold growth in your home. Leaks can be caused by damaged seals, corroded pipes, or a faulty pressure valve.

4. Pilot light going out: If the pilot light on your Glow Worm boiler keeps going out, it could be due to a faulty thermocouple, a blocked pilot light, or a gas supply issue.

5. Low pressure: Low pressure in your boiler can cause it to stop working or produce lukewarm water. This can be caused by a leak in the system, a faulty pressure relief valve, or air trapped in the pipes.

Signs Your Glow Worm Boiler Needs Repair

To prevent a complete breakdown of your Glow Worm boiler, it is important to be aware of the signs that indicate your boiler needs repair. Some of the most common signs include:

1. Increased energy bills: A sudden spike in your energy bills could indicate that your boiler is not running efficiently, which may require professional repair.

2. Uneven heating: If some rooms in your home are colder than others, or if your radiators are not heating up properly, your boiler may need repair.

3. Strange smells: A foul odor coming from your boiler could be a sign of a gas leak or an overheating component, both of which require immediate attention.

4. Age of the boiler: If your Glow Worm boiler is more than 10 years old, it may be more prone to breakdowns and faults, and professional repair may be necessary to keep it running smoothly.

Finding a Qualified Technician for glow worm boiler repair

When it comes to repairing your Glow Worm boiler, it is essential to hire a qualified technician with experience in working on these specific models. Here are some tips to help you find a reputable professional for Glow Worm boiler repair:

1. Check their qualifications: Look for a technician who is Gas Safe registered and has experience working on Glow Worm boilers. This will ensure that they have the necessary skills and knowledge to repair your boiler safely and effectively.

2. Read reviews: Before hiring a technician, read reviews from previous customers to get an idea of their reputation and the quality of their work. Online platforms like Trustpilot and Checkatrade are great resources for finding reliable professionals.

3. Get multiple quotes: When looking for a technician for Glow Worm boiler repair, it is a good idea to get quotes from several companies to compare prices and services. This will help you find the best value for your money.

4. Ask for a guarantee: A reputable technician should offer a guarantee on their work, so if the same issue recurs after repair, they will come back and fix it free of charge. This will give you peace of mind knowing that your boiler is in good hands.
